HAM Radio from Amateur Communication to Innovation, Entrepreneurship and Social Impact
The Automobile and Aeronautical Association (AMARA), in collaboration with the Institution’s Innovation Council (IIC), organized a session titled “HAM Radio from Amateur Communication to Innovation, Entrepreneurship and Social Impact” on 22nd August 2026 at 11:00 AM at room no M501, Srinivas Institute of Technology, Mangaluru. The session was conducted by Dr Umashankar K S, Professor, Department of Aeronautical Engineering, SIT, Mangaluru, The session was organized with the objective to create awareness about HAM Radio, its history, applications in communication, innovation, entrepreneurship, and emergency services, and to introduce students to the HAM Radio licensing process and practical opportunities.
The session on “HAM Radio: From Amateur Communication to Innovation, Entrepreneurship and Social Impact” provided an interesting insight into the history and development of radio communication and the evolution of HAM Radio. The resource person explained the importance of HAM Radio in communication, innovation, entrepreneurship, technical learning, and social service. He highlighted its usefulness during emergency situations and natural disasters, especially when regular communication systems may fail. The basic working principles, communication methods, equipment, and applications of HAM Radio were also discussed. He explained the HAM Radio licensing process and examination requirements in India, along with the importance of following communication rules and regulations. The session encouraged students to develop practical knowledge in electronics, wireless communication, and new technology. Overall, the session created awareness among students about the opportunities and practical applications of HAM Radio in innovation, entrepreneurship, and community service.
